Description: English: According by its author "this beautiful apple murex shell (Phyllonotus pomum), inhabited by a lucky hermit crab, ended up perfectly perched upon a limestone rock at low tide. I didn't adjust it's position in any way. A cool place to snooze away the morning while awaiting the return of the tide!" Photograph taken in North Palm Beach, Florida, United States.
